School: Columbia

Sport: Tennis, 2-year varsity member

Senior Salute: “What I will miss most about playing tennis is the great sportsmanship and the sport itself. Tennis has brought so much happiness to me and strength also. I love giving my teammates some pep talks before a game or at practice. It makes the bond so much stronger and that’s what matters the most to me. Meeting new people was such a great experience to me and traveling to away games as well. Great sportsmanship will take you a long way.”

Looking ahead: “As my senior year is coming to an end I will be attending Santa Fe College to pursue my career to be successful in life. I know in the near future I see a bright way guiding me.”
